About The Company
Lakeland Care, Inc. (LCI) is a Wisconsin-based managed care organization (MCO) providing long-term care services and supports to eligible frail elders and individuals with physical and intellectual/developmental disabilities through Wisconsin’s Family Care program. Lakeland Care’s goal is to support individuals to live as independently as possible in their homes and communities by providing high quality, cost effective services and supports using a member-centered, outcome-based approach. Lakeland Care offers the Family Care Program in the following counties: Adams, Brown, Calumet, Columbia, Dane, Dodge, Door, Florence, Fond du Lac, Forest, Green Lake, Jefferson, Kewaunee, Langlade, Lincoln, Manitowoc, Marathon, Marinette, Marquette, Menominee, Oconto, Oneida, Outagamie, Portage, Rock, Shawano, Vilas, Waupaca, Waushara, Winnebago, and Wood. About the Role

Description

 

Join our award winning culture as we serve members in your area! 


Under the general supervision of the EMR Applications Manager, this position supports care management to ensure delivery of high quality and cost-effective care by supporting the administration and function of the Electronic Member Record (EMR) application and related systems. Responsible for creating and maintaining tools necessary to implement, test, and train configuration of the EMR application and related systems.  


Responsibilities & Competencies:

  • Monitor the EMR applications and related systems, document and analyze problems. 
  • Supports EMR and related systems performance by evaluating and resolving end user questions submitted through LCI’s helpdesk. 
  • Create and monitor automated Microsoft workflows related to end-user processes. 
  • Assist with implementation of configuration changes within the EMR and supporting systems, document configuration elements.
  • Test operational functions in the EMR test systems including when features are updated or new features are rolled out.  
  • Assist with creating and maintaining training materials and end-user tools which may include both written and recorded materials.
  • Coordinate liaison activities in area of responsibility between LCI, EMR and related system vendors, as well as LCI’s Third Party Administrator.
  • Maintain the confidentiality of client information and protected health information as required by State and Federal regulations, including the Health Insurance Portability and Accountability (HIPAA) Act of 1996.

Requirements

  • Associate’s degree in Information Technology, other related field, or equivalent combination of education and experience (includes knowledge, skills, and abilities).
  • A minimum of three to five (3-5) years of care management experience is highly preferred. 
  • Experience in supporting an electronic medical record system is a plus. 
  • Hands-on experience in process automation, best practice approach, technology efficiency, and effectiveness.
  • Understands the workflow and process requirements of complex application systems.
  • Excellent problem solving/analytical skills, knowledge of analytical tools, and complex troubleshooting methods.
  • Knowledge of EMR coding and crosswalk systems and security policies and procedures is preferred. 
  • Ability to communicate effectively, establish, and maintain effective working relationships is necessary.  
  • Current driver’s license, acceptable driving record and proof of adequate insurance required.
